May 2025 - Apr 2026Stanfield Road area has the 22nd lowest crime rate of 74 local areas in Harborne , and the 618th lowest crime rate of 3,059 local areas in Birmingham .
This postcode forms a relatively safe pocket compared with the surrounding streets. Neighbouring areas record much higher crime levels, even though this postcode itself remains comparatively low-crime.
The overall crime rate in the area around Stanfield Road (B32 2AJ) in the last 12 months was 39.1 per 1,000 residents and was 56.9% lower than the Harborne average (90.7 per 1,000 residents). In the last 12 months, this area’s most reported crimes were Burglary with 3 offences recorded. The least common crime was Anti-social behaviour with 1 case , unchanged from 2025. The fastest-growing crime category was Possession of weapons ( 100.0% YoY). Other major crime categories were broadly unchanged compared to 2025.
Violent crimes totalled 4 (≈ 11.2 per 1,000 residents). Year-over-year these were rising ( 33.3% ). Over the last decade, overall crime has falling ( -84.2% comparing early vs recent averages) .
In the area around Stanfield Road (B32 2AJ), the main crime hotspot is near Supermarket. Police recorded 221 crimes here, including 49 violent or public-order offences. All these locations are within roughly 0.3 miles.
